读懂“陪伴经济”的市场潜力
Ren Min Ri Bao· 2025-09-22 03:18
以市场逻辑弥补因家庭结构和社会变迁所带来的生活需求缺口,这是"陪伴经济"的价值所在 前不久,笔者因为腿脚不便约了陪诊。帮着等叫号、提醒去诊室,十分省心;发票、报销等事项,交代 得一清二楚;各个楼层的自助服务机哪里人少,也了如指掌。专业的陪伴服务,极大提高了患者的就诊 体验。 如今,陪诊、陪护、城市陪拍、装修陪跑……各式各样的陪伴服务越来越常见。这些服务以市场化、社 会化方式提供,让获取陪伴变得直接高效,避免了"欠人情"的心理负担,也更好满足了多样化、个性化 的需求。 也要看到,陪伴是人与人的互动,需要稳定而有温度的支持。提供陪伴服务,不能机械地执行流程,而 要基于真诚的共情、积极的关注,把人文关怀融入服务流程。一位从业10年的陪诊员说,他包里永远有 纸巾,以备不时之需,"服务细节和医疗流程一样重要"。同时,要保持合理的边界和距离,筑起安全和 隐私方面的"护栏",如此才能更好满足情绪价值,建立良好口碑,挖掘市场潜力。 "陪伴经济"的兴起,有深刻的社会根源。一方面,在流动时代,与家人朋友"一北一南""一城一乡"的情 况越来越普遍,一些需要陪伴的场景,亟待给出新的社会化方案。另一方面,新一代消费者更注重倾听 内心的 ...

新华网财经观察丨“陪伴”出来的大市场
Xin Hua Wang· 2025-08-13 02:41
Core Insights - The "accompanying economy" is emerging as a significant market driven by the needs of the elderly and the younger generation seeking emotional support [2][4][17] - By 2025, the market size of the "accompanying economy" in China is expected to exceed 50 billion yuan, highlighting the potential for growth in medical care and emotional support services [4] Accompanying Services - Accompanying services, such as medical accompaniment, are becoming essential for elderly patients who struggle with complex medical processes [5][7] - A report indicates that 88.54% of elderly individuals in communities face situations where family members cannot accompany them during medical visits, with this figure rising to 98.30% in nursing homes [7] Standardization and Professionalization - The Chinese Society of Welfare and Elderly Care has released the first systematic standards for elderly medical accompaniment services, covering service processes, safety protocols, and training [8] - There is a push towards standardizing and professionalizing accompanying services, including establishing certification mechanisms and service grading systems [8][12] Caregiver Shortage and Quality Issues - There is a significant shortage of qualified caregivers in China, with a projected increase in the number of disabled elderly individuals leading to rising care demands [11] - The quality of caregiving services varies widely due to a lack of standardized training, with many caregivers lacking proper qualifications [11][12] Innovative Care Models - The "no accompaniment care" model is being piloted in several cities, allowing hospitals or third-party services to take over traditional family caregiving roles [13][14] - This model aims to enhance care efficiency and clarify responsibilities, addressing the challenges posed by geographical separation between elderly patients and their families [13][14] Emotional Support Services - The younger generation is driving the demand for emotional support services, leading to the rise of "buddy culture" where individuals seek companionship for various activities [17] - Emotional support services are becoming commercialized, but the lack of industry standards raises concerns about service quality and consumer protection [17][18] Market Dynamics - The accompanying economy is creating job opportunities and new consumption patterns, but it also raises questions about service quality and regulation [18] - The balance between quality control, trust mechanisms, and operational efficiency will be crucial for companies to succeed in this emerging market [18]
